A 27 year-old male surfer and tour guide was admitted to an East London hospital after being bitten by a shark on his right lower leg and left upper arm.
Dawid Struwig, 27, who had been surfing at Cintsa, was taken out of the water on his surfboard by fellow surfers who also raised the alarm. Although suffering from lacerations he was reported to be in a stable condition.
The NSRI asks bathers and surfers in the area to be exercise caution.
